For the reaction `2H(g)rarr H_(2)(g)`, the sign of `DeltaH` and `DeltaS` respectively are :

Text Solution

Verified by Experts

Both `DeltaH and DeltaS` are negative. During the formation of H - H bond, heat is released and randomness decreases.
